Khyber Pakhtunkhwa to add 71MW to national grid soon

Seventy-one megawatt electricity being produced in Khyber Pakhtunkhwa from different power projects will be added to the national grid soon.
A memorandum of understanding to this effect was signed between Pakhtunkhwa Energy Development Organization and Power Division in Peshawar.
Chief Minister Mehmood Khan who was also present on the occasion said this will generate revenue two billion rupees for the province annually.
He said work on several other hydel power stations is in progress in the province. These stations will produce one hundred and forty five MW electricity.
